Performance is something that can eat your money faster than you can
earn it (onsider stage II and III engines).
>From my amateur's point of view there are a number of option, but all
involve some or much money.
Determine if you want/need more power or more effciency.
More power:
1. still use the stock coil and spark plug cables? Go for a coil that
delivers a better spark (like Pertronix or MSD). Replace the spark
plug cables for better ones (better is in ters of lower resistance
and able to support the chosen coil. A stronger spark makes a better
burn and therefore adds some HP. A better burning process also is
good for the environment.
2. Get rid of the catalyzers: good for some 10-12 HP (if regulations
do not forbid of course). A better burning process may also improve
exhaust gas quality. My knowledge in that area however is limited so
I invite the connesseurs to jump in with solid info.
At least my car passed inspection without catalyzers and still is
within the limits set for this car!
3. Spark enhancers like the ones DirectHits offers, may well improve
burning but I am not sure if it's a sound investment in terms of hp
vs dollars.
My advice is: first improve the spark, than see if spark enhancement
will bring more (hp or economy). Bear in mind that everthing you do
to improve performance adds more or less to your goals. However only
another engine that starts with more hp than 130 (like using a Volvo
760 engine - B28E, before '88 is same type and model but 160 instead
of 130 hp to start with -) will bring you the power you want. At a
price!
